    This song is an original VOCALOID song produced by きくお/Kikuo (vocal: Hatsune Miku), released in 2015
    If you have watched the original song, you will find that in fact, the singing tone is very calm and sad
    Later on, the cover singers often create a sense of terror and schizophrenia, perhaps due to the original MV
    In the original Producer's pixivFANBOX, it is mentioned that in fact, the lyrics of this song have been greatly reduced (the original version of the lyrics was deemed too abstract by the original author, and the content roughly describes the protagonist's love process, abnormal love)
    The accompaniment part of the song is about the author's intention to create a "Dubstep" feeling
    And it is formed by adding elements that the author likes, such as the music box

    4:33 Yes, but I wouldn't say that P!ATD takes inspiration from Japanese music per se (or not in the way you're outlining here, at least), and it isn't really that you're "hearing P!ATD". Rather, I think it'd be more accurate to say that in this song specifically, _as well as_ in P!ATD, you're hearing similar references to some of the same old-timey, early 20th century, retro musical styles like music hall, ballroom dance, early jazz or swing music.
    So in other words, they both come from the same musical lineage, and both contain a lot of homages to those sounds. P!ATD does it most notably on Death of a Bachelor, but also in the rest of their discography generally; and this song, which is at a base level a waltz, takes obvious inspiration from those genres too. It's honestly pretty reminiscent of some early 20th century circus music with the accordion and stuff, and has some specific similarities with a track like King of the Clouds, I'd say.
